ASX-listed Jumbo Interactive owns Oz Lotteries and has operated as an online lottery retailer since 2005, and was one of the first online retailers. Our platform enables customers to play popular lotteries such as Powerball and Oz Lotto, alongside charity lotteries — a long-standing point of difference for our brand.

What Your Day-to-Day Will Look Like
Design, build, launch and optimise end-to-end lifecycle campaigns and journeys that drive player activation, retention and reactivation across the customer journey.
Use Braze to build audiences, set up journeys, configure triggers and manage multi-channel messaging across email, push, in-app and SMS.
Leverage data and analytics tools (e.g. Amplitude, Looker, Power BI) to identify opportunities, define test hypotheses and continually improve campaign performance through A/B testing.
Leverage dynamic customer segments to deliver personalised messaging at scale, ensuring the right customer receives the right message at the right time.
Monitor campaign performance, extract actionable insights and report results to the Lifecycle, Insights and broader Marketing teams.
Collaborate with Insights, Brand & Content and internal peers to align campaigns with brand strategy, compliance, contact governance and behavioural insights, and plan experimentation roadmaps.
Own the evolution of our notification engine from simple draw alerts to sophisticated, customer-first programs with smarter segmentation and contact governance.
Manage and prioritise your workload across multiple programs at once, maintaining high accuracy and attention to detail while keeping stakeholders updated on progress, risks and dependencies.
